Synthetic nitrogen creates thatch by 1) causing grass to grow too fast, creating more root and leaf build up as a byproduct and 2) destroying the beneficial microbes in the soil that would otherwise break thatch down into nutrients your grass would benefit from. It helps to avoid lawn diseases. It is made up of weeds, dead grass, leaves, rhizomes, grass stems, crowns, and roots. Dethatching is an efficient method, it helps remove excess thatch such as debris, dead grass, and other organic matter that might interfere with the mineral nutrients of your lawn. In general, late spring and early fall are the best times to dethatch your lawn.

It accumulates thatch more quickly than other grasses.
Meanwhile, perennial ryegrass and tall fescue tend to not produce significant thatch buildup. Dethatch your lawn every one to two years depending on grass type and climate conditions.
